Richard Marschke of Vandalia made a brief appearance in Effingham County Circuit Court Tuesday morning, his first appearance with his court-appointed counsel, Richard Runde.
Marschke is charged with drug induced homicide for allegedly supplying the heroin that led to the death of Jordan Kull of Altamont in January. A preliminary hearing in the case was scheduled for Wednesday at 1pm.
Effingham County State's Attorney Bryan Kibler said the preliminary hearing is a procedural maneuver to move the case along toward trial.
Marschke is being held in Effingham County Jail under $1 million bond. No trial date has been set.
